Wilson County (standard abbreviation: WL) is a county located in the U.S. state of Kansas. As of 2000, the population was 10,332. Its county seat is Fredonia.Following amendment to the Kansas Constitution in 1986, the county remained a prohibition, or "dry", county until 1998, when voters approved the sale of alcoholic liquor by the individual drink with a 30% food sales requirement.According to the U.S. Census Bureau, the county has a total area of 575 square miles (1,489 km²), of which, 574 square miles (1,486 km²) of it is land and 1 square miles (3 km²) of it (0.20%) is water.
